Gurugram, Sep 23 (NationPress) Lavanya Jadon fought through a challenging double bogey late in her round to seize a narrow one-shot advantage in the 13th Leg of the Women’s Pro Golf Tour held at the DLF Golf and Country Club. With a score of 73, Lavanya is just ahead of seasoned player Amandeep Drall (74) and amateur Zara Anand (74).
In a tie for fourth place are four players, including amateur Lavanya Gupta, Vani Kapoor, Astha Madan, and Ananya Garg, all finishing with a score of 3-over 75. Close behind them, six players, including Heena Kang, Kriti Chowhan, Jahaanvie Walia, and three amateurs— Mannat Brar, Anvvi Dahhiya, and Ananyaa Sood— recorded 4-over 76.
Lavanya started with a bogey but quickly bounced back with a birdie on the Par-3 second hole. After another bogey on the sixth, she managed to turn in an even par after a birdie on the ninth. On the back nine, she hit a birdie on the 12th but faced a bogey on the 13th and a double bogey on the 14th. A birdie on the 17th left her at one over par and maintaining the lead.
Amandeep Drall recorded two birdies but also faced four bogeys, while Zara had a similar score with two birdies and four bogeys.
Leading the Order of Merit, Vani Kapoor had a mix of four birdies, three bogeys, and two double bogeys.
